About the Job
What you will be doing:
  • Process all guest check-ins by confirming reservations via the Spa Soft computer program.
  • Process all payment types such as room charges, cash, checks, debit, or credit.
  • Process all check-outs including resolving any issues and disputed charges.
  • Answer, record, and process all guest calls, messages, requests, questions, or concerns.
  • Coordinate with other Spa Departments and providers to track the readiness of services.
  • Supply guests with directions and information regarding property and local areas of interest.
  • Run daily reports, identify any special requests, and check reports for accuracy.
  • Complete designated cashier and closing report in the computer system as well as in Micros.
  • Cash the guests' personal checks and traveler's checks.
  • Count the bank at the beginning and end of the shift.
  • Balance and drop the receipts according to Accounting specifications.
